Couple arrested with 113 ammunition rounds and firearm

Police arrested a man (35) and his girlfriend (27) for possession of unlicensed firearm and 113 live ammunition rounds.

The two were arrested on Tuesday, August 20, at their home after police received a tip-off about unlicensed firearms.

Officers found the dangerous weapon and the ammunition under the couple’s mattress, in the bedroom.

Both suspects were charged with possession of unlicensed firearm and ammunitions. It then emerged that the lawful owner of the gun is a resident of Brakpan and he passed away sometimes ago.

Police were also trying to establish if the gun was linked to reported cases of armed robbery and murder in Reiger Park and surrounding areas.

The couple is expected to appear in the Boksburg Magistrate’s Court this week.

Police reports indicate that the area has high rates of violent gun-related crime.
